Answer:

y = -x +6

Explanation:

slope =
(rise)/(run) =
(-1)/(1) = -1

y - intercept = (0,6) {this is where the line crosses the y-axis

slope intercept form is y = mx + b

where

m = slope

b = y intercept

y = (-1)x + 6 = -x + 6
